A Connectivity Marketplace is a hub where various stakeholders can purchase, manage and integrate connectivity for a diverse array of devices. It operates in symbiosis with 5G’s speed, low latency and expanded capacity, facilitating a proliferation of opportunities for businesses to capitalize on the Internet of Things (IoT) and other cutting-edge technologies.

Private networks offer unrivaled speed, security and latency, however, the key to success is developing a custom business case unique to each organization. With a strategy based on connecting network services to enterprise value and customer outcomes, private networks can foster new business models and cultivate multi-party relationships that drive revenue.
